Comprehending the Types of Sofas

Before plunging into a sofa sale, it's vital to comprehend the different kinds of sofas readily available in the market. Each type serves distinct purposes and fits different aesthetic preferences. Here's a brief overview:

1. Sectional Sofas

  • Description: A modular style that can be reorganized to fit various areas.
  • Best For: Large households or people who amuse regularly.

2. Sleeper Sofas

  • Description: A sofa that converts into a bed for visitors.
  • Best For: Small apartment or condos or homes with limited area.

3. Loveseats

  • Description: Smaller sofas developed for two individuals.
  • Best For: Cozy settings or small homes.

4. Reclining Sofas

  • Description: Sofas that feature reclining seats for included convenience.
  • Best For: Movie fans or anyone who takes pleasure in relaxing.

5. Linen Sofas

  • Description: Sofas made with linen fabric, frequently featuring a casual look.
  • Best For: Informal areas and simple upkeep.

6. Leather Sofas

  • Description: Sofas made of leather, known for their resilience and style.
  • Best For: Modern environments and intricate styles.

Timing Your Purchase: When to Look for Sales

When should customers start looking for sofa sales? Timing can greatly influence a consumer's experience. Here are key periods when discounts are more widespread:

  • Holiday Sales: Look out for Labor Day, Memorial Day, and Black Friday for substantial discounts.
  • End-of-Season Sales: Retailers typically clear out inventory to make method for brand-new styles, producing opportunities for savings.
  • Clearance Events: Always expect clearance sales, specifically when stores rearrange their showroom screens.

Elements to Consider for a Successful Purchase

1. Quality of Materials

Sofas can differ considerably in quality based on products used. Higher-quality materials typically result in longer-lasting furniture. Purchasers must ensure they know the type of upholstery, frame material, and cushion filling.

  • Upholstery: Consider different materials such as fabric, leather, or artificial options.
  • Frame: Look for strong wood frames or high-quality metal structures.
  • Cushion Filling: Quality foam, down, or a mix can affect convenience and sturdiness.

2. Size and Dimensions

Before acquiring, it's vital to measure the desired area. Think about not just the size of the sofa but also the dimensions of doors, corridors, and staircases it must browse. Purchasers need to make sure:

  • The sofa fits conveniently in the room without crowding.
  • There is appropriate space to move around.

3. Convenience

Consider how the sofa feels. Check it in-store by sitting on numerous styles to identify which one offers the best convenience for your needs. Take into consideration:

  • Seat depth and height
  • Firmness of cushions
  • Assistance for your back and neck

4. Design and Aesthetic

The picked sofa should complement existing decoration. Select a design ahead of time, whether it be modern, traditional, or minimalistic.

Frequently Asked Questions About Sofa Sales

Q1: How do I know if a sofa is a bargain?

A bargain typically includes a significant discount (20-60%) from its initial price, quality products, and favorable guarantee terms.

Q2: Should I purchase a sofa online or in-store?

Both have advantages and disadvantages. Online shopping offers convenience and a broader range, whereas in-store shopping enables you to test comfort and compare products.

Q3: Are service warranties essential when acquiring a sofa?

Yes, warranties can supply assurance, specifically for big investments. A good warranty can cover unexpected damage, making problems, and more.

Q4: What should I do if the sofa doesn't fit?

Constantly double-check dimensions before a purchase. If the sofa doesn't fit upon delivery, the majority of retailers will have return or exchange policies in location.
